I completed my master’s degree in biotechnology at Warsaw University of Technology. Currently, I am a Ph.D. student at The Chair of Medical Biotechnology. My research focuses on molecular mechanisms behind Alzheimer’s disease, especially how β-amyloid phosphorylation affects oxidative stress and peptide aggregation. I am also designing advanced electrochemical detection systems to enable early and precise diagnosis of Alzheimer’s disease by leveraging interactions between copper(II) and peptide complexes.
